johnhsm2333
V2EX  ›  问与答

Instagram 图片无法加载。

  •  
  •   johnhsm2333 · Jul 26, 2017 · 6895 views
    This topic created in 3221 days ago, the information mentioned may be changed or developed.
    挂 SS 或 SSR 都不行。vps 在香港。能加载动态但是无法加载图片,网页和 app 同样遇到这种情况。
    Supplement 1  ·  Jul 27, 2017
    尝试了别人的 SS 服务器,到时可以加载出图片了。我就纳闷了,我那个 SS 上 Google Twitter 都问题,之前访问 ins 都可以的,最近几天突然发现不行了。
    Supplement 2  ·  Jul 27, 2017
    尝试修改了服务端 SSR 的 config,将 method 从 chacha20 替换成了 rc4-md5、protocol auth_sha1_v4 从 替换成 auth_aes128_md5。已经可以打开网站和加载图片了。感谢回复者们的回复。
    Supplement 3  ·  Jul 27, 2017
    还是不行,网站是可以打开了。能出来部分我之前缓存的图片,误以为是可以加载图片了。图片依旧加载不出来。
    14 replies    2017-07-27 07:35:58 +08:00
    liweicomeon
        1
    liweicomeon  
       Jul 26, 2017 via iPhone   ❤️ 1
    飞机规则里加上 cdninstagram.com
    johnhsm2333
        2
    johnhsm2333  
    OP
       Jul 27, 2017
    @liweicomeon #1 加上了依旧无效,飞机开全局也不行。
    AirSc
        3
    AirSc  
       Jul 27, 2017
    johnhsm2333
        4
    johnhsm2333  
    OP
       Jul 27, 2017
    @AirSc #3 你这个图片我可以看到,虽然慢了一点。我现在是 ins 的官网都打不开了。
    AirSc
        5
    AirSc  
       Jul 27, 2017
    @johnhsm2333 竟然图片能打开,那就连得上去,你现在打不开 IG 是什么提示呢?
    johnhsm2333
        6
    johnhsm2333  
    OP
       Jul 27, 2017
    @AirSc #5 长时间的 loading 后,下图:

    AirSc
        7
    AirSc  
       Jul 27, 2017
    @johnhsm2333 看看你的 ss(r) 的日志是怎么说的
    johnhsm2333
        8
    johnhsm2333  
    OP
       Jul 27, 2017
    @AirSc #7

    服务端日志:

    2017-07-26 12:51:47 ERROR tcprelay.py:1035 [Errno 113] No route to host
    2017-07-26 12:51:47 ERROR tcprelay.py:1037 remote error, when connect to www.instagram.com:443

    直接 ping www.instagram.com:443 就会显示“未知的名称或服务”。而我直接 ping www.instagram.com 就会去 ping instagram.c10r.facebook.com (31.13.78.52) ,然后可以 ping 通。
    AirSc
        9
    AirSc  
       Jul 27, 2017
    @johnhsm2333 icmp ping 不能这样用。试试用 tcp ping 端口,在服务端试试,看结果是什么 hping -S -p 443 www.instagram.com

    没有安装的话,执行 sudo yum install hping3 ( centos )
    sudo apt-get install hping3 (ubuntu)
    johnhsm2333
        10
    johnhsm2333  
    OP
       Jul 27, 2017
    @AirSc #9 可以 ping 通。本人是一个新手玩家,感谢你的回复。
    AirSc
        11
    AirSc  
       Jul 27, 2017   ❤️ 1
    @johnhsm2333 如果用 hping 能 ping 通的话,那按到底是可以连上 instagram 服务器的。我之前也遇到过这样连不上 Google 的情况,过一会儿就好了。
    johnhsm2333
        12
    johnhsm2333  
    OP
       Jul 27, 2017
    @AirSc #11 重新看了下日志

    2017-07-26 13:39:12 ERROR tcprelay.py:1037 remote error, when connect to scontent-hkg3-1.cdninstagram.com:443

    尝试使用 hping -S -p 443 scontent-hkg3-1.cdninstagram.com 。然后发现 ping 不通了

    HPING scontent-hkg3-1.cdninstagram.com (eth0 31.13.95.48): S set, 40 headers + 0 data bytes
    ICMP Host Unreachable from ip=43.251.156.71 name=UNKNOWN
    AirSc
        13
    AirSc  
       Jul 27, 2017   ❤️ 1
    @johnhsm2333 那这个就是服务器上面的问题了,也不关你 ss(r)配置的事,发个工单问问服务商,网络上有没有问题。
    cname
        14
    cname  
       Jul 27, 2017 via Android
    最令我的谷歌登录页面也总是意外终止打不开
    About   ·   Help   ·   Advertise   ·   Blog   ·   API   ·   FAQ   ·   Solana   ·   1572 Online   Highest 6679   ·     Select Language
    创意工作者们的社区
    World is powered by solitude
    VERSION: 3.9.8.5 · 37ms · UTC 16:38 · PVG 00:38 · LAX 09:38 · JFK 12:38
    ♥ Do have faith in what you're doing.